No Closing Cost Mortgage – Is A No Cost Mortgage For You. – Take the hypothetical example of two choices for a $150,000 loan. One has a rate of 3.75 percent with $3,500 in closing costs; the other has a rate of 4.25 percent, with no closing costs. Going with the higher-rate, no-closing-cost option runs $43.24 a month more, or $15,567 more over 30 years.

No Closing Cost Refinance Could Cost $10,000 More in 2017 – The average closing costs to refinance a mortgage loan in 2017 is 1.5%. This figure will vary based on different factors such as the loan type and your credit score. On a $200,000 mortgage the average closing costs will come out to 1.5%, or $3,000.
